UNPKG

@nexusui/components

Version:

These are custom components specially-developed for NexusUI applications. They will make your life easier by giving you out-of-the-box implementations for various high-level UI elements that you can drop directly into your application.

2 lines (1 loc) 941 B
import{alpha as o}from"@mui/material/styles";const t={thumbnail:{position:"relative",display:"flex",alignItems:"center",justifyContent:"center",outline:"1px solid",outlineColor:o=>o.vars.palette.divider,borderRadius:1,cursor:"pointer",mt:1,mr:7.5,mb:2,img:{maxWidth:"100%",maxHeight:"100%",objectFit:"contain",borderRadius:1},".thumbnailCamera":o=>({position:"absolute",display:"none",zIndex:1,fontSize:68,color:"common.white",[o.breakpoints.down("sm")]:{display:"block",fontSize:20,color:"grey.500",top:"8px",left:"8px"}}),"&:hover":{backgroundColor:t=>o(t.palette.common.black,.4),".thumbnailCamera":o=>({display:"block",[o.breakpoints.down("sm")]:{color:"common.white"}})}},placeholder:{width:88,fill:o=>o.vars.palette.grey[300]},thumbnailContainer:{pl:"45px !important",display:"flex",flexDirection:"column",justifyContent:"center",alignItems:"center","& .MuiTypography-root":{mr:8},"& .MuiButtonBase-root":{mr:8}}};export{t as styles};